About US LBM
US LBM is a national building products distributor that operates through local divisions serving custom home builders, national builders, commercial builders, remodelers, and specialty contractors. The company distributes specialty building products including windows, doors, millwork, wallboard, roofing, siding, decking, engineered components, cabinetry, lumber, and engineered wood. For BuildOpenings, US LBM is best understood as a parent distribution platform rather than a single local counter. Its divisions operate under regional brand names in major markets, and project teams should identify the relevant local operating company for window, door, millwork, and delivery support. US LBM is most useful when a builder wants the combination of local relationships and national purchasing scale, particularly for projects where windows, doors, trim, cabinets, and structural materials need coordinated sourcing.
